      Originally posted by _Rexy_
      Biggest difference at heavyweight is going to be the smaller gloves and lack of headgear. Lots of HW’s have good amateur runs and when they turn pro they discover they have no jaw (David Price and Audley Harrison come to mind)
      Yea I agree chin means a lot at heavy.Thats why I say any heavy who has a GREAT chin and GOOD power can compete with best maybe not beat all the best but with just those two things they can compete.Finding guys with iron chins(Mercer) are getting harder to find since most now are 240-250pds+.
